    | 1. Prepare your dough. | 2. Grease a casserole dish, which you line with appro. | 3. 2/3 of the dough. | 4. Arrange layers of cooked kraut,& frankfurters, or bacon. | 5. (you can even add slightly cooked diced potatoes& add). | 6. Mix together the cream, tomato sauce, and paprika. | 7. This you pour over the pie filling. | 8. Roll the remaining dough over and prick with a fork. | 9. Or if you prefer, you can also cut strips and basket-weave a pattern on top. | 10. Brush this pastry with the egg yolk then Bake it in the oven at 350* for 1 hr. | 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
